I was really torn by this one as I'd read so many of the folks here on Horror flame it to pieces. I actually watched the french language with American subtitles version (I speak a little french and hate the sight of dubbing).

I enjoyed it very very much until the hook at the end and then, to be honest, felt totally cheated. In fairness, having read the various posts here I knew the gist of the surprise ending - but I felt that the film set this up all wrong. I don't mind being misled, I can even deal with a faulty narrator - or a la Usual Suspects, a narrator who lies to me. But for the film to just totally show me things that did not happen without mediating these lies through a narrator is just cheating.

I did watch all the extras - cause I do that kind of thing - and noticed that the director and writers had a different plan to set up the whole story as an account of one of the "victims". But Luc Beeson (producer and director of The Professional) wanted them to make the reveal less telegraphed. I think this was a big mistake.
